Summary:This book has 16 chapters. The following topics are dealt with:- Introduction to condition monitoring; Rotating electrical machines; Electrical machine construction, operation and failure modes; Reliability of machines and typical failure rates; Signal processing and instrumentation requirements; Online temperature monitoring; Online chemical monitoring; Online vibration monitoring; Online current, flux and power monitoring; Online partial discharge (PD) electrical monitoring; Online variable speed drive machine monitoring; Offline monitoring; Condition-based maintenance and asset management; Application of artificial intelligence techniques to CM; Safety, training and qualification; and Overall conclusions. Appendices on Failure modes and root causes in the rotating electrical machines; Draft CM good practice guide, MCSA; and Electrical machines, drives and condition monitoring timeline are given.
